Airtel deploys over 3400 new 5G sites in Maharashtra and Goa

Bharti Airtel has deployed more than 3,400 new 5G network sites across Maharashtra and Goa over the past 12 months. The infrastructure expansion is aimed at increasing network capacity, geographic coverage, and data speeds for the company’s user base in the region.

Scope of Expansion

The recent rollout spans 36 districts, extending 5G connectivity to an estimated 22 million customers. The deployment encompasses a mix of urban centers, developing towns, and rural villages. According to the company, specific focus has been placed on improving infrastructure in historically underserved districts—such as Gadchiroli, Nandurbar, and Sindhudurg—to bridge regional connectivity gaps and support broader digital inclusion.

Deployment Metrics and Target Areas

Airtel reported an installation rate of approximately nine new sites per day during this 12-month period. The company’s investments have targeted increased network density across various high-traffic and remote topographies, including:

  • Rural and semi-urban villages
  • Major highways and transit routes
  • Border areas
  • Key economic and cultural corridors

This enhanced network footprint is intended to support the digital requirements of individual citizens, micro-businesses, educational institutions, and government bodies. The upgraded infrastructure facilitates higher bandwidth activities such as video streaming, remote learning, online work, and digital payments.
